Safeguarding Patients: Innovative Anti-Ligature Clock Options

In healthcare settings, ensuring patient safety is paramount. One crucial aspect lies in the elimination of potential ligature hazards. Clocks, often found in patient rooms, can pose a risk if they contain traditional mounting hardware that could be used for self-harm. To address this issue, innovative anti-ligature clock solutions have emerged. These products feature secure mounting mechanisms that prevent the removal of the clock face or hands, thereby minimizing the risk of ligature-related incidents.

Anti-ligature clocks are fabricated from durable materials and incorporate specialized features to enhance patient safety. They may include tamper-resistant designs, hidden mounting hardware, and non-protruding surfaces.
